Penn State DuBois has Four wrestlers still alive in the wrestle-backs after 3 sessions of competition at The National Collegiate Wrestling Association National Championships - hosted at Mercer University in Macon, GA.  Penn State DuBois is currently in 15th place with 16 team points, Grand Valley State leads with 45.5 pts. followed closely by Apprentice School with 42 pts.

Still competing for the PSUD in the consolation bracket are David Hommell at 133lbs, Kasey Haines at 141lbs, Ryan Terwilliger at 165lbs, and Jim Mosher at Hwt.  Hommell has a 1-1 record and will face Courtney Johnson from Oakland Univ.  Kasey haines is 2-1 and will face Kyle Davidson also from Oakland, Ryan Terwilliger is 2-1 and will face Mike Wranosky, Jim Mosher is set to face Frank Becker of Cincinnatti in the wrestle backs at hwt.  Eliminated earlier in day two of competition were Nick Bogacki(125)  with a 1-2 record, Ty Albright(149) 1-2, Stephen Terwilliger 1-2 (174) and Anthony Ferguson 0-2 (Hwt). 

The wrestlers will compete in session four on Friday night with the championships concluding on Saturday evening at 8:30pm.  A tight team race is shaping up with Grand Valley, Apprentice School, and Cal-Baptist.
